    Danielle D.

    Food was great! We did a pickup order so I can't speak to the dine in service or ambiance of the restaurant itself. But I can say we tried a variety of their sushi because we weren't sure what to order. It was for a birthday party so I ordered a variety of the special rolls and I have to say the sushi was awesome! We will definitely be a returning customer!

    Dayton B.

    I have eaten here a few times and I still haven't been able to scratch the surface of all the delicious options. Every dish has been a delight. Their eel and scallop sashimi is wonderful. I love that they cut their sashimi in larger chunks. The mango shrimp is great comfort food and there mango salad is super fresh. I haven't had a chance to try any of their S/P items as they have never been available during the times i dined. I also wish they had a buffet option. Their menu does a great job competing with other sushi spots in the area.

    Kristina K.

    Came here with my friend after a hockey game. It was the only place she knew in town, and it is connected to a mall. Not a very good start. Ordered a few rolls, miso soup, and seaweed salad. The rolls were average at best. Even for the somewhat cheaper price. The miso soup was pretty good. I would be pretty impressed if they could ruin their miso soup. The seaweed salad was awful. It tasted like plastic and chemicals. When I asked the waitress to take it back and take it off the bill, she grabbed the manager who then proceeded to question wether or not I had ever even tried seaweed salad before. Yes, I have, and that's not what it is supposed to taste like. Here is how I would rate the restaurant: Food - 2 stars Service - 1 star Ambiance - 3 stars

    Kat B.

    We came here for late dinner from out of town and it was pretty good. It was located in a kinda sketchy looking strip mall. But maybe it looked sketchy because it was night time and the light on the sign wasn't on. But they had an open sign in the window which was the only way to know it was open at the time. Also it was a little confusing but you have to walk into the mall entrance to get into the restaurant. We were seated right away. There were a decent amount of people there. The service was pretty good. We didn't have to wait much and the food came pretty fast. We ordered a seaweed salad, salmon roll, spider man roll, shrimp tempura roll, a side of fried rice, and udon noodles with chicken. The seaweed salad was mediocre but was a good portion. I added soy sauce because I thought it lacked flavor. Also not that it matters much but all they had was low sodium soy sauce. Not that I care because that's what I buy at home but others might. The sushi was all really good except on the spider man roll there was this chef special sauce that looked like cum (Sorry for the analogy... I know it's inappropriate but I don't know what else to compare it too) Maybe it was that that made me dislike it. The roll was really good but the taste was funky... I could have done without. Other than that it was good. The fried rice was good and simple. It had peas in it so people that hate peas know that fact. The udon noodles were good. The chicken was great and it had a nice spice. Overall this place surprised me. I didn't expect very much I'm not the biggest fan of the food in winona tbh. I'm a pretty big foodie and the food is mediocre. But the sushi here was pretty good. I'd come back.

    Quick recommendation: don't order sushi, but everything else is great!…read more Details: I've eaten here 3 times. Once in the restaurant and twice as take-out. I've ordered sushi twice, and won't again. I'm from MPLS and have a somewhat-higher standard of sushi, and theirs is fairly squishy and not fresh tasting (I've tried both with fish and vegetarian and neither are really worth it in my opinion). HOWEVER, for a Japanese restaurant in a smallish town in the Midwest, their hibachi is GREAT and their apps are good as well. I order their vegetarian hibachi which comes with 2 large pieces of tofu, tons of veggies, fried rice, salad, and soup for ~$10... such a deal!! Their crab rangoons are pretty standard / good, same with their egg rolls, seaweed salad, etc. The restaurant is quite cute, too, so I would recommend eating in if you have the chance. Overall, don't order the sushi, but it is a cheap, tasty Japanese restaurant for everything else on the menu!
